I've had this problem since yesterday...

Whenever I try to start up Firefox, the entire browser just freezes, before it even gets to load the homepage (Google, in this case). I've tried uninstalling/reinstalling, deleting from the registry, and tried a spyware scan, but all to no avail.

Is there a fault with the latest update, or is it just me?
